A popular strategy has been circulating online, offering a clever way to enjoy iced lattes at a reduced cost. This method involves purchasing a simple espresso shot at a café and then pouring it over a cup of milk and ice that you bring with you. By opting for this hack, enthusiasts can save a few dollars per drink, which accumulates significantly over time. Depending on the café’s pricing structure, the savings can range from $1.75 to $2.50 per iced latte. In places like Brooklyn, where a double shot of espresso costs $3.75 and a 12-ounce iced latte ranges from $5.50 to $6.25, the savings are tangible. Similarly, at Starbucks, the difference between a tall iced latte and a double espresso is about $1.80, making this trick equally effective.
Beyond the immediate financial benefits, this hack encourages thoughtful planning and resourcefulness. It requires bringing your own milk and ice in a travel cup, ensuring you have everything ready before heading to the café. While this might not be ideal for those in a rush, it offers a practical solution for coffee lovers who wish to indulge without breaking the bank. In the crisp morning of April 8, 2000, a U.S. Marines Osprey aircraft met with disaster at the Marana Municipal Airport. This catastrophic event claimed the lives of 19 brave Marines, sending shockwaves through the community and the military. The Osprey crash not only highlighted safety concerns but also underscored the risks faced by service members daily.
Just two years later, on March 15, 2002, another tragedy unfolded. This time, it was the U.S. Army’s Golden Knights parachuting team that experienced a heartbreaking loss when their pilot lost his life during a routine flight. Chief Warrant Officer Lowell Timmons, a respected and admired member of the team, perished in the accident. The loss was deeply felt by both the military and local communities.
Remarkably, just days after this devastating event, on March 18, 2002, the Golden Knights demonstrated remarkable resilience. Despite their grief, they chose to honor Chief Warrant Officer Timmons by continuing their mission. One effective approach is to modify the behavior of ceiling fans. When these devices spin in a particular direction, they help redistribute warm air throughout rooms, preventing it from accumulating near the ceiling. By ensuring fans turn clockwise, homeowners can create an invisible barrier that keeps warmth at a desirable level, ultimately leading to reduced reliance on heaters and lower energy bills.
